On Tue, Jul 02, 2002 at 10:10:07PM +0100, Ronan Waide wrote:
> On July 1, paul at clubi.ie said:
> >
> > - once every day or two i run my accumulated spam through my
> > anti-spam reporting tools (rbcheck at the moment, but perhaps more in
> > the future - i'm open to suggestions).
>> Why not razor? After all, the more spam razor is fed, the better it is
> at blocking.
Someone on Risks made a point that you might not want a load of
untrusted parties filtering your mail (which might have untended
consequences if someone, say, fed razor stuff that caused it
to reject, say, security advisories as spam).
